# MySQL数据库及其模拟数据的重要性
在现代数据驱动的世界中,数据库起着至关重要的作用,而MySQL作为一种流行的开源数据库管理系统,被广泛用于各种应用程序中。本文将介绍MySQL数据库的基本概念,并展示如何用它来生成模拟数据。
## 什么是MySQL数据库?
MySQL是一种关系型数据库管理系统,它使用结构化查询语言(SQL)来访问和管理数据。由于其高性能、可靠性和易用性,MySQL被
好的数据库设计工具,可以帮助我们进行思考并提高我们的设计效率。以前一直使用的是PowerDesigner,最近发现Navicat的数据库设计功能也很不错,界面简洁且容易使用,特此推荐给大家。Navicat Navicat是一套快速、可靠的数据库管理工具,专为简化数据库的管理及降低系统管理成本而设。它的设计符合数据库管理员、开发人员及中小企业的需要。Navicat 是以直觉化的图形用户界面而建的,让
转载
2024-01-15 09:49:45
124阅读
Mysql故障处理一般流程一、查看操作系统层面指标负载CPU使用率磁盘空间IO使用率SWAP使用情况二、数据库层面的指标数据库存活连接数慢SQL主从延迟 一、查看操作系统层面指标负载负载是衡量一个服务器整体压力最直观的指标,代表平均有多少进程在等待被CPU调度,可以通过w、uptime、top等命令来获取。[root@lichy ~]# uptime
11:01:35 up 53 days,
转载
2024-09-14 14:15:54
50阅读
摘要:糟糕,数据库异常不可用怎么办?挺着急的,在线等。作者:GaussDB 数据库。随着数字化转型的加速,数据量爆发式增长,用户对数据库运维能力要求更高,实现对数据库的高效智能管理,尤其是业务异常时,数据库运维平台能自动定位故障并修复,或者提供有价值信息,帮助客户快速定位解决问题。华为云数据库团队打造的RDS for MySQL智能DBA助手,为数据库管理人员提供了一站式数据库运维方案,能够帮助用
转载
2023-10-19 23:54:43
65阅读
目录三:MySQL数据模型1.关系型数据库四:SQL相关用法1.SQL基本概念2.SQL通用语法3.SQL分类4.DDL -- 操作数据库(1)查询(2)创建数据库(3)删除数据库(4)使用数据库5.DDL -- 操作表(1)查询表(2)创建表(3)删除表(4)修改表(五个部分)补充:数据类型DML、DQL相关知识(见JavaWeb_Study_Four) 三:MySQL数据模型在前面的学习中,
转载
2024-04-25 16:46:39
61阅读
目录1 安装mysql模块2 建立与mysql的连接3 执行SQL语句3.1 查询数据3.2 插入数据3.2.1 直接写入SQL语句3.2.2 使用问号进行占位3.2.3 使用对象传入3.3 更新数据3
转载
2024-06-05 11:27:14
42阅读
模拟一个小型数据库系统(DBMS)的实现。目的:实现数据库,数据表和数据的增加,查询,修改和删除的简单操作。 其中指令语句是自己想的适配于自己代码的类似SQL语言,所学有限,以此记录给自己日后回看嘻嘻,如有不足,欢迎指出,希望相互学习,不要直接copy(当然你copy也没用,关键运行步骤我删掉啦哈哈哈哈)。一、 主要功能模块(1)class Table类(专注于对某个数据表的操作) - 插入信息
转载
2024-09-29 12:13:57
70阅读
MySQL 01 关系型数据库设计 文章目录MySQL 01 关系型数据库设计一、学习目标二、为什么需要设计数据库三、设计数据库的步骤3.1.设计数据库的步骤3.2.设计注意事项3.4.数据库设计小结四、数据库设计E-R图4.1.为什么需要E-R图4.2.绘制E-R图4.3.使用Visio绘制E-R图4.4.医院管理系统的数据库4.5.E-R图映射基数五、数据库设计模型转换5.1.关系型数据库设计
转载
2023-10-27 11:30:41
86阅读
# 创建Mysql数据库模拟器
## 1. 流程图表格
| 步骤 | 动作 |
| ---- | ---- |
| 1 | 创建数据库 |
| 2 | 创建数据表 |
| 3 | 插入数据 |
| 4 | 查询数据 |
| 5 | 更新数据 |
| 6 | 删除数据 |
原创
2024-05-30 06:45:31
237阅读
环境:win10系统一、官网下载地址:MySQL :: Download MySQL Community Server (Archived Versions)
二、解压与配置 将压缩包解压到D盘 my.ini文件 和 data文件夹解压在刚解压好后是没有的,需要手动添加。(1)创建my.ini文件,配置内容如下:注意了:要改成自己的安装目录[mysql]
# 设置m
转载
2023-09-21 09:13:35
146阅读
很多人在进行数据库设计的时候,还是喜欢使用word文档的格式设计好数据库结构以后,再进行物理数据库的创建;而真正使用数据库建模工具进行数据库设计的就很少了;如果你讯问那些不愿意使用数据库建模工具的人为什么的话,我想他们一般会给你下面几个答案:
1.数据库结构不复杂,没必要使用建模工具。
2.建模工具使用起来比较麻烦,不现实。
3.我们公司有专门的数据
转载
2023-09-21 20:57:56
51阅读
用Navicat制作ER图及与SQL互相转化http://wangbaiyuan.cn/sql-and-use-navicat-to-make-er-diagram-and-interactive.html
转载
2023-06-05 20:38:32
60阅读
初次接触MySQL数据库时,我们往往会被大量的概念搞得晕头转向,在深入了解数据库底层架构之前,我们不妨先用一个简单的练习直观的感受一下数据库是如何对信息进行处理的。 Navicat是一款能够图形化使用MySQL的工具,这会让我们更加直观地观察数据库中信息的变化,接下来我将用Navicat连
转载
2023-12-15 09:30:20
73阅读
1、H2介绍H2是一个用Java开发的嵌入式数据库,它本身只是一个类库,可以直接嵌入到应用项目中。常用的开源数据库有:H2,Derby,HSQLDB,MySQL,PostgreSQL。其中H2和HSQLDB类似,十分适合作为嵌入式数据库使用,而其它的数据库大部分都需要安装独立的客户端和服务器端。 H2的优势: 1、h2采用纯Java编写,因此不受平台的限制。 2、h2只有一个ja
转载
2023-12-18 16:28:54
287阅读
SimplifyDb在java 中我们有多种方式操作数据库,但是如果只是为了简单处理使用一些框架,在使用中还是显得麻烦。这里就整理一个简单快速操作数据库的一种方案简介SimplifyDb 是一个Java基于druid的一款简化写sql语句操作mysql的框架。本项目主要采用反射读写需要操作的实体和表,同时项目还是提供多种主键生成器和自定义主键生成器接口方便用户根据实际业务扩展主键生成器项目特点快
# 在Java中模拟数据库的步骤
作为一名刚入行的开发者,学习如何在Java中模拟一个简单的数据库是非常重要的。下面,我们将一步一步地实现这一目标。
## 整体流程
为了帮助你更好地理解整个过程,我们将通过以下步骤来完成模拟数据库的创建:
| 步骤 | 说明 |
|------|---------------------------|
| 1
一、MySQL数据库介绍MySQL是一个关系型数据库管理系统,由瑞典MySQL AB 公司开发,属于 Oracle 旗下产品。MySQL是最流行的关系型数据库管理系统之一,在 WEB 应用方面,MySQL是最好的 RDBMS (Relational Database Management System,关系数据库管理系统) 应用软件之一。 MySQL是一种关系型数据库管理系统,关系数据库将数据保存
转载
2023-07-18 17:25:35
214阅读
准备工作:为了侦测死锁,我们需要先模拟死锁。本例将使用两个不同的会话创建两个事务。 步骤:1、 打开SQLServer Profiler2、 选择【新建跟踪】,连到实例。3、 然后选择【空白】模版: 4、 在【事件选择】页中,展开Locks事件,并选择以下事件:1、 Deadlock graph2、 Lock:Dead
转载
2023-08-27 14:40:18
139阅读
一、数据库简介概念 1.按照一定的数据结构来存储和管理数据的仓库 2. 计算机是如何处理数据的?(主要放在磁盘和内存中)分类 1.关系型数据库(SQL) 存储方式固定,安全 2. 非关系型数据库(NoSQL (Not Only SQL)) (MongoDB) 存储方式比较灵活,存储数据的效率比较高, 不太安全区别 1.关系型数据库(SQL)2.非关系型数据库(MongoDB)二、MySQL基本结构
转载
2023-06-17 23:06:10
408阅读
在上一篇文章《锁的类型以及加锁原理》主要总结了 MySQL 锁的类型和模式以及基本的加锁原理,今天我们就从原理走向实战,分析常见 SQL 语句的加锁场景。了解了这几种场景,相信小伙伴们也能举一反三,灵活地分析真实开发过程中遇到的加锁问题。如下图所示,数据库的隔离等级,SQL 语句和当前数据库数据会共同影响该条 SQL 执行时数据库生成的锁模式,锁类型和锁数量。下面,我们会首先讲解一下隔离等级、不同
转载
2024-04-11 22:03:27
89阅读